Here’s Why Diamond Hill Mid-Cap Strategy Sold Fidelity National Information Services. (FIS)
Diamond Hill Capital's Mid-Cap Strategy sold its position in Fidelity National Information Services (FIS) during the third quarter of 2025 due to concerns over slowing revenue growth and management's execution. The investment management company highlighted that the financial services technology company showed little progress in improving free cash flow conversion and its longer-term growth prospects in a changing banking technology environment became questionable. Despite Fidelity National Information Services being held by 57 hedge funds, Diamond Hill's conviction lies in more promising AI stocks with higher return potential.

Adjournment of Special Meeting of Shareholders of FIS Bright Portfolios Focused Equity ETF and Approval of FIS Christian Stock Fund Reorganization
The special meeting of shareholders for FIS Bright Portfolios Focused Equity ETF (NYSE: BRIF) has been adjourned to January 21, 2026, at 9 a.m. Mountain Standard Time to allow more time for shareholder votes on its reorganization into FIS Trust. Meanwhile, shareholders of FIS Christian Stock Fund (NYSE: PRAY) approved its reorganization into FIS Trust, which is expected to close on December 31, 2025. Shareholders of BRIF who have not yet voted are urged to submit their votes.

Here's Why Investors Should Retain Fidelity National Stock for Now
Fidelity National Information Services (FIS) is positioned for growth due to strong segment performances, digital transformation, international presence, and solid cash flow. Despite facing rising cost pressures and a debt-laden balance sheet, the company's strategic acquisitions, AI integration, and shareholder returns contribute to its positive outlook, earning it a Zacks Rank #3 (Hold).

FIS will pay $210 million to settle shareholder lawsuit
Fidelity National Information Services Inc. (FIS) has agreed to pay $210 million to settle a class action lawsuit filed by shareholders concerning its troubled 2019 acquisition of Worldpay for $43 billion. The lawsuit alleged that FIS failed to integrate Worldpay successfully, leading to a decline in Worldpay's performance and artificially inflating FIS stock prices. The settlement, mediated in October 2025, seeks court approval and aims to provide a guaranteed cash benefit to shareholders who bought FIS stock between May 7, 2020, and February 10, 2023.
